Type 2 Diabetes Complications

Vision problem

Diabetes can cause damage to the blood vessels in your eyes. Thereby increasing your chances of developing serious eye conditions such as cataracts, glaucoma [7], and diabetic retinopathy. These conditions can result in vision loss.

It is important that you immediately see your doctor if you start to notice any vision problems. Early prevention can help prevent total blindness.

Stroke

Strokes tend to occur when the blood clot blocks a blood vessel in the brain. According to the American Diabetes Association people with diabetes are 1.5 times more likely to have a stroke. Other factors that increase your risk of a stroke include:

  • Smoking
  • Heart disease
  • High blood pressure
  • Having obesity
  • High cholesterol

Talk to your doctor if you are experiencing any of these risk factors.
